Project Coordinator at Stantec involved in cost management and project tracking for diverse architectural projects. Collaborates with clients and teams to ensure effective delivery and communication.
Responsibilities
Conduct cost, schedule and document management functions on project(s).
Develop, track and update cost forecasts.
Maintain and update project cost reports.
Develop and update project schedules.
Support procurement.
Maintain document management systems through all phases of the project.
Deliver day-to-day project tracking and communications with the clients, project teams, and other project stakeholders.
Prepare and distribute project correspondence and meeting notes.
Review, monitor and record all contracts, invoices, change orders and payments to all contractors, consultants, and equipment vendors.
Support the preparation of regular Progress Reports (internal and external).
Participate and coordinate project team activities and interact effectively with clients, Contractors, Architects, Engineers, Project Managers, and other consultants or stakeholders.
Coordinate and participate in proposal writing and business development activities.
Assist with organizing and coordinating team building activities such as social events and office team meetings.
Strategize and generate ideas to help manage project risks and add value for our clients and their projects.
Requirements
Strong communication skills are essential.
General understanding of a project lifecycle including design and construction processes and requirements.
Understanding of and ability to read plans and specifications.
Ability to contribute positively to and flourish in a team focused environment.
Good interpersonal skills.
Excellent organizational skills and problem-solving abilities.
Strong computer skills and literacy in software including MS Power Point, MS Word, MS Outlook and MS Excel.
Experience with specialty software such as MS Project, Primavera, and document control software will be considered an asset.
Bachelor's degree or technical diploma in a related field.
1-3 years of related experience; or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
